London Life:

[tnw=200]http://29.media.tumblr.com/tumblr_koxuw5Yw9I1qzp9weo2_250.jpg[/tnw][tnw=200]http://28.media.tumblr.com/tumblr_koxuw5Yw9I1qzp9weo3_250.jpg[/tnw]

London Life is a 100-hour RPG included with Professor Layton and the Last Specter. It's available in North American versions of the game. The RPG is developed by Brownie Brown who is best known for being one of the contributors to Mother 3. The game allows you to explore Layton's world with a top-down, fully-explorable London.[/p]

Characters:

[tnw=70]http://i.imgur.com/0WVgY.png[/tnw] Professor Layton is the protagonist of the Professor Layton series. He is an archaeologist, known for his puzzle-solving skills.
[tnw=70]http://i.imgur.com/7yNxT.png[/tnw] Luke Triton is the deuteragonist of the Professor Layton series. He is the professor's self-proclaimed apprentice.
[tnw=70]http://i.imgur.com/HTzCR.png[/tnw] Jean Descole is the primary antagonist of the prequel trilogy in the Professor Layton series.
[tnw=70]http://i.imgur.com/l6utv.png[/tnw] Clark Triton is a character who first appeared in Professor Layton and the Last Specter. He is the father of Luke Triton.
[tnw=70]http://i.imgur.com/NMbeJ.png[/tnw] Emmy Altava is the tritagonist of the prequel trilogy in the Professor Layton series. She was the assistant of Professor Layton.
